Biography
The story of Malcolm Bowes-Lyon began in 1874 in Kensington, London, Kensington, Middlesex, England. In 1891, Malcolm Bowes-Lyon resided in Kensington, London, Kensington, Middlesex, England. In 1901, Malcolm Bowes-Lyon resided in St Pancras, London, England. Malcolm Bowes-Lyon married winifred gurdon rebow, and had children including clodagh pamela bowes lyon. Malcolm Bowes-Lyon passed away in 1957 in Chelsea, London, England.
